| 37141 | Rigid endoscopic stone-retrieval forceps, reusable | A rigid manual device intended to be inserted through the working channel of a compatible endoscope to grasp and remove stones (e.g., calculi from the urinary tract) or foreign bodies during an endoscopic procedure. It is typically a very long instrument with one sliding and one stationary rod, or a sheath, whose distal ends are equipped with thin grasping claws in which the stone is seized and held for extraction. The claws are typically operated by scissors-like ring handles at the proximal end of the instrument. This is a reusable device. | No | Active |
